1. Parker McCollum: A Blend of Tradition and Modern Sound
Parker McCollum, a Texas-born artist, is quickly becoming a household name in country music. His ability to blend traditional country elements with a more modern, youthful energy has made him one of the most exciting new male country singers to watch. McCollum’s debut album Gold Chain Cowboy is a perfect example of this blend, featuring songs that touch on love, heartbreak, and life in small-town America.
What makes McCollum stand out is his ability to convey emotion through his lyrics, connecting with listeners on a deeply personal level. Songs like “To Be Loved by You” showcase his raw vulnerability, while others like “Like a Cowboy” highlight his more energetic side. McCollum’s sound combines a bit of classic honky-tonk with a fresh, pop-infused twist, making him a true standout in the modern country scene.
2. Tyler Booth: Keeping the Honky-Tonk Alive
Tyler Booth is another artist who’s capturing the attention of country music lovers with his pure, traditional sound. Hailing from Kentucky, Booth brings a sense of authenticity to his music that has quickly earned him a loyal following. With a voice reminiscent of classic country legends like George Jones and Merle Haggard, Booth is staying true to the honky-tonk roots of country while adding his own personal touch.
His debut EP, The First One, features songs that tackle classic country themes, such as love, loss, and the everyday struggles of life. Booth’s voice carries a raw, powerful energy that resonates deeply with fans who appreciate traditional country music. While Booth’s sound is undeniably nostalgic, it feels fresh and relevant to today’s audience, making him one of the most exciting new male country singers to watch in the coming years.

4. Elvie Shane: Telling Real-Life Stories Through Music
Elvie Shane’s rise to fame has been fueled by his ability to tell deeply personal and relatable stories through his music. With his unique blend of country, rock, and gospel influences, Shane brings a refreshing sound to the genre that is all his own. His debut single “My Boy” became an instant hit, touching the hearts of listeners with its heartfelt lyrics about the love he has for his stepson. This emotional depth continues to shine through in his music, making him one of the most compelling new male country singers on the scene today.
Shane’s debut album Backslider is a collection of songs that reflect his life experiences, from his upbringing in Kentucky to his time spent working on a farm. His music is unflinchingly honest, and it’s clear that he has a unique ability to turn real-life struggles into powerful songs that connect with his audience. Shane’s blend of authenticity and vulnerability makes him a rising star in the world of country music.
5. Hardy: The Outsider Who’s Making Country Rock Cool Again
Hardy, whose full name is Michael Hardy, has been making waves with his innovative approach to country music. Known for his edgy, rock-infused style, Hardy has built a reputation for blending country with hard rock and metal influences. This fusion of genres has earned him a devoted fanbase and made him one of the most exciting new male country singers in recent years.
With hits like “Rednecker” and “One Beer,” Hardy’s music combines heavy guitar riffs, aggressive rhythms, and gritty lyrics that celebrate the rebellious, down-to-earth spirit of country life. His debut album A Rock demonstrates his versatility, showcasing a mix of rowdy anthems and more introspective tracks. Hardy’s willingness to push the boundaries of country music is making him a key player in the genre’s evolution.
6. Breland: A Genre-Blending Star on the Rise
Breland’s unique style blends country with elements of hip-hop, R&B, and pop, making him one of the most genre-defying new male country singers to emerge in recent years. His breakout hit “My Truck” quickly became a viral sensation, thanks to its catchy melody and innovative mix of hip-hop and country. This genre-blending approach has earned Breland a spot at the forefront of the modern country music scene.
While Breland’s sound is undeniably modern, he also respects country’s traditional roots. His music often explores themes of love, life, and personal growth, while also celebrating the joy and freedom that comes with living in the country. Breland’s ability to bridge the gap between genres and connect with listeners from various musical backgrounds has made him a trailblazer in the country music world.
